Vietnam Airlines increases domestic fares

29/02/08 (GMT+7)

Vietnam Airlines increases domestic fares, Vietnam Airlines says it will increase its domestic fares from March 1, the day that Pacific Airlines, also of Vietnam, will raise its fares.

Vietam airlinesVietnam Airlines spokesman Trinh Ngoc Thanh says the new prices would help the national flag carrier diversify its local fares, counterbalance high input costs over the past four years and operate more flights in the country.

The Ministry of Transport had earlier approved the two carriers’ proposals of fare rises.

Vietnam Airlines’ new one-way fares include VND1.7 million for Ha Noi-Ho Chi Minh City and Ho Chi Minh City-Hai Phong routes; VND1.65 million for the Ha Noi-Buon Ma Thuot, Da Lat and Nha Trang routes; and VND1.5 million on Ho Chi Minh City-Vinh.

The one-way fares for the routes of Ha Noi-Da Nang, Ha Noi-Hue, Ho Chi Minh City-Da Nang and Ho Chi Minh City-Chu Lai are VND1.1 million; and those to fly between Ho Chi Minh City and Rach Gia, and Buon Ma Thuot are VND600,000.

Other domestic flights from Hanoi, Ho Chi Minh City and Da Nang are all priced at VND800,000 for a one-way ticket.
